Types of weather stations:

Weather stations measure temperature, pressure, humidity, and wind. Most also have a rain gauge to measure rainfall. Whether you are looking for indoor or outdoor weather stations, the basic functions are usually very similar. Some have additional capabilities such as lightning detection/alerts, UV index monitoring, and built-in webcams – so it’s worth checking what you need before selecting your ideal monitor. Outdoor Weather Stations: These come as either an all-in-one unit (housing everything) or as individual components to be put together – such as one indoor piece with separate wireless sensors that go out into the garden. They provide live readings from probes placed outside, so you can see temperature, humidity, and pressure. Some have a digital display where you can enter the time, date, and location, so they know to provide accurate forecasting for your area.
